Forum Motor Inn is located in Ocean City and is a short walk from Ocean City Tenth Street Station. It is situated a brief stroll from Gillians Wonderland Pier and Island Waterpark and Ocean City City Hall.
Forum Motor Inn Ocean City (New Jersey) features an all-hours reception, as well as an outdoor pool and free Wi-Fi. For added convenience, it offers a kids pool, a games room and a kids club.
The motel has 60 cosy rooms that are fitted with all the necessities to ensure a comfortable stay.
Forum Motor Inn provides a conveniently located in-house café where guests can have a meal before heading out to explore the local area. Meals can also be enjoyed on the restaurant's terrace. A wide selection of dining options are also found in close proximity to the property.
Atlantic City International Airport is a 30-minute drive from Forum Motor Inn Ocean City (New Jersey). Guests can visit Atlantic City and Egg Harbor Township, located within an easy drive of the property.

How is the cleanliness of the hotel?
Guests have consistently praised the hotel's cleanliness, with many mentioning the modern decor and exceptionally clean rooms. Some guests have noted minor issues, such as the need for better bathroom door handles and non-functioning lamps, but these were promptly addressed by the staff.
What are the parking arrangements like?
While some guests have found the parking arrangements to be tight, the hotel offers an overflow lot across the street, which is safe and secure. This provides a convenient solution for guests, especially considering that other nearby options may require parking several blocks away or charge additional fees.
How are the beds at the hotel?
Guests have generally found the beds to be comfortable, although a few have mentioned that the beds were firmer than their preference. However, the hotel's modern rooms and comfortable beds have been highlighted as positive aspects of the stay.
What can guests expect from the hotel's staff?
The hotel's staff has been described as friendly, helpful, and accommodating. Guests have appreciated the staff's assistance with various details, including recommendations for local restaurants and attractions. However, a few guests have expressed concerns about specific interactions with the staff.
When is the best time to visit the hotel?
The hotel is ideally situated for a visit during the low season in September, offering a great opportunity to enjoy the remodeled rooms, modern decor, and convenient access to the boardwalk and beach. Additionally, visiting during the low season may provide a quieter and more relaxed experience for guests.

Opt for a Newly Renovated Room
Several guests praised the modern decor and cleanliness of the newly renovated rooms, so consider choosing one of these for a more comfortable stay.
Consider Off-Peak Season
Some guests mentioned that the hotel can be less crowded and eerie during the off-peak season, so if you prefer a quieter atmosphere, consider visiting during this time.
Check Parking Options
The parking arrangements have received mixed feedback, with some guests finding them horrendous. It may be worth checking the availability of the overflow parking lot across the street for a more convenient parking experience.
Bring Your Own Toiletries
A few guests noted that the hotel did not provide hand soap in the bathrooms, so it might be helpful to bring your own toiletries for added convenience.
Be Mindful of Noise
Some guests mentioned that the walls seemed thin, and noise from neighboring rooms could be heard. If you are sensitive to noise, it may be helpful to bring earplugs for a more peaceful sleep.
Explore Nearby Attractions
The hotel's proximity to various attractions like Gillian's Wonderland Pier and the beach makes it convenient for exploring the area. Take advantage of the nearby entertainment and dining options for a well-rounded experience.
Consider Room Size
A few guests found the rooms tight for larger families, so if you are traveling with a group, consider checking the room size to ensure a comfortable stay.
Verify Special Requests
Some guests reported that their special requests made through third-party booking platforms were not honored. It may be beneficial to verify any special requests directly with the hotel to avoid any inconvenience.
Check for Special Offers
Some guests received a text offering a discount for an extended stay. It might be worth inquiring about any special offers or discounts available during your visit for potential savings.
Plan for Parking Challenges
The parking spots were described as horrendously tiny, so if you are traveling by car, be prepared for potential challenges with parking.
